Correction for ‘Visible-light-mediated Minisci C–H alkylation of heteroarenes with unactivated alkyl halides using O2 as an oxidant’ by Jianyang Dong et al., Chem. Sci., 2019, 10, 976–982, https://doi.org/10.1039/C8SC04892D.


The authors regret that the regioselectivity of product 36 in Table 3 was incorrect. The correct structure, a regioisomer of the originally proposed structure, is shown below.
